Are hammocks good for winter camping?

In fact, hammocks are best suited for cold-weather camping in comparison to tents as you’re up and away from the ground. This keeps you away from the snow, allowing you to retain your warmth whilst tucked away in your hammock.

How cold is too cold for hammock camping?

A traditional hammock will not be enough as you should at least be using a sleeping bag with a sleeping pad, that is, if the wind isn’t too rough. When the temperature reaches 50 degrees, an underquilt is almost a requirement.

How do you camp in a hammock in cold weather?

As long as there’s a warm air barrier between the hanger and the cold air around the hammock, you can’t go wrong. Some hammocks have a double layer of fabric on the bottom and a popular method used by hangers is to slide the pad in between the 2 bottom layers of the hammock.

Is sleeping in a hammock cold?

With the right strategy, hammock campers can sleep comfortably during cold winter nights. They call it “cold butt syndrome.” When you sleep in a hammock, the parts of your body that press against the fabric get cold because they’re more susceptible to the wind.

What temperature do you need an underquilt?

The average sleeper will sleep comfortably with a 20°F underquilt in most conditions. While colder sleepers should select a quilt rated for 10°F or lower.

How do you stay warm while camping in a hammock?

While warmer clothing can help somewhat, one way to stay warm is to insulate the bottom of your hammock with a foam sleeping pad, an insulated inflatable sleeping pad, or an insulated quilt that hangs on the outside of your hammock.

How do you keep a hammock warm without an Underquilt?

4 Clever Tricks To Stay Cozy While Hammock Camping Without An Underquilt

  1. Use a sleeping pad.
  2. Use a reflective blanket.
  3. Use your car’s old sun shade.
  4. String your hammock through your sleeping bag.
